Dottor Pitrè - e le sue storie - Part 9 View Series View This Episode

Difficulty: difficulty - Adv-Intermediate Adv-Intermediate

Italy Sicilian

Giuseppe Pitrè received his degree in medicine in 1865. His patients, among Palermo's poorest, provided him with a wealth of ethnographic material.

Dottor Pitrè - e le sue storie - Part 15 View Series View This Episode

Difficulty: difficulty - Adv-Intermediate Adv-Intermediate

Italy

The documentary comes to a close with an interview regarding a prison cell used during the Inquisition. The cell bears the graffiti of its inmates. Pitrè had laboriously uncovered the graffiti, but it was only rediscovered in the 1970s by the writer Leonardo Sciascia and the interviewee in this segment, Giuseppe Quatriglio, who used Pitrè's writing to find it.

Domenico Modugno - Cosa sono le nuvole? Di Pier Paolo Pasolini View Series

Difficulty: difficulty - Beginner Beginner

Italy

This is part of a film, Capriccio all'italiana shot in 1967-1968. This episode was directed by Pier Paolo Pasolini. The singer is Domenico Modugno, and you'll also see Totò. This was Totò's last film appearance.
